Anglo-indian Rosewood Chess Top Table

19th century
For Sale by Camden Antiques
Description

A very handsome and rare 19th century colonial chess top table. Of generous proportions and of Anglo-Indian origin and dating to c.1875. Very well constructed in solid rosewood with attractive rosewood veneers. The shaped top is inset with a chess board with squares in satinwood and ebony. The top is further decorated with inlay again in satinwood and ebony. The base is decorated with crisply carved detailings throughout. Standing on turned tapering legs which are united by an x-frame under-stretcher. With a single drawer to the freeze and finished to the rear. Sympathetically refinished in our workshops to a very high standard and now offered for sale in excellent condition with a good colour and patina.

Anglo-Indian furniture originated during the British colonial era in India, combining traditional European furniture forms with detailed Indian relief carving techniques and native hardwoods.

Dense hardwoods such as rosewood, teak, and ebony were commonly used, often featuring inlaid contrasting woods like boxwood to form the chessboard squares.

Authentic pieces feature dense dark rosewood, detailed floral or foliate hand carving along the frieze and legs, mortise-and-tenon joinery, and characteristic Indian craft construction.

Position the table in a library, study, or living room alcove accompanied by two side chairs to create a dedicated area for chess or draughts.

Dust the surfaces regularly with a dry soft cloth, apply natural beeswax polish periodically along the wood grain, and avoid placement near direct sunlight or heat sources.
